Master of the thick-as-a-brick paperback pot-boiler, Leon Uris always lathered on plenty of soap with his sweeping historical sagas, and this all-star and “up-and-comers” ensemble adaptation of his World War II epic hearts his mark. The even hand of master director Raoul Walsh matches all the swoons with stoic sacrifice which created a smash-hit war flick that broke hearts and busted box offices. The film follows the triumphs and tragedies endured by a group of Marines making their way to boot camp, through their grueling training and ultimate fateful, fatal mission in the Pacific. Thanks to the bevy of curvaceous complications, our boys have all kinds of encounters along the way. Starring Van Heflin, Aldo Ray, Nancy Olson, James Whitmore, Tab Hunter, Anne Francis, Dorothy Malone, L.Q. Jones, Raymond Massey, Mona Freeman and Fess Parker.
